Eutrophication refers to nutrient enrichment that leads to what?

Explanation:
Eutrophication is nutrient enrichment that fuels excessive growth of algae and cyanobacteria in a water body. When nutrients like nitrogen and phosphorus enter water in high amounts, they act like fertilizer for photosynthetic organisms, causing rapid proliferation or blooms. This surge in biomass can shade other aquatic plants, and when the blooms decompose, oxygen is consumed, potentially creating low-oxygen conditions that stress or kill aquatic life.
